As noted before, Cash Wheeler was arrested for Aggravated Assault with a Firearm in August of 2023 in Florida following an alleged road rage and firearm brandishing incident in July of 2023 in the state.
PWInsider’s Mike Johnson reported that the Florida Prosecutor’s office filed a “Nolle Prosequi” notice on Monday afternoon to the court based on recent court records. Johnson reported that in legal terms, this means that the prosecution had opted to drop and abandon the case against Wheeler. Johnson also reported that it is currently not known why state prosecutors made that decision nor why it took them until the week before the start of Wheeler’s trial to officially drop their prosecution.
Prior to the notice filing, Wheeler had been scheduled to attend a pre-trial hearing on Tuesday afternoon and a trial had been scheduled for May 20th, both of which have been cancelled as a result. Johnson reported that Wheeler’s bond has been released and the case against him was officially closed as of 3PM on Monday.
Prior to the prosecutor’s decision, Wheeler had been facing the possibility of up to five years in prison, five years probation, and a $5,000 fine had he been convicted of the charges against him under Florida law.
